zain | Can any1 explain how do you get tax code ? i think my company is not paying my tax is there any way i can find |
i think my company is not paying my tax can you any1 help |

The answerers who say the payment of tax and NIC are your responsibility are not correct. As an employee in the UK, it is your employer's responsibility to deduct tax and NIC and pay this over to HMRC monthly. They should also give you a payslip to show the amounts deducted.
If they fail to make the deductions, or payments, it is the employer's liability, not yours. In fact it is about the only area of finance where a company director is personally liable if the company fails to make PAYE payments on behalf of employees. There are many tax cases where employers have been made to pay over tax and NIC they have failed to deduct - in a recent case, the employer was made to pay the tax even though the worker thought he was self employed and had paid his own tax.
You must ask for a payslip - if you don't get one, remind your employer you have to be given one.
My view is that if an emploer is lax in this area, what other bad management practices does he employ? |

The tax code for most people for the tax year 2007 -2008 is 522L.
The tax code determines how much you can earn a year before tax is deductable. It means that you can earn £5225.00 tax free.
If you have special circumstances then the tax code can change and you should be notified by a tax-coding notice issued by HMRC. Your employer will also receive the same notification and it should be on your payslip.
If your employer is not paying tax and or National Insurance then it is not paying for all employees, and not just you.
The Revenue will I can assure you be chasing your employer for the payments that are due.
What makes you think your employer is not paying your tax?
The Revenue will not know how much tax and National Insurance that has been deducted from your wages until after 19 May 2007 for the tax year 2006 -2007 (6th April 2006 to 05th April 2007). By that date your employer should have submitted their end of year returns. There are two forms to complete a P35 - Employer Annual Return, and P14's - Employees Annual Summary 1 for each employee. From the P14's P60's are raised and you should be given a copy.
You should be receiving payslips from your employer it is a requirement by law. If your employer does not issue payslips, then a quick telephone call to your local tax office is strongly advised.
The Revenue will not pass on to you any information about your employer thay are not allowed to under Data Protection Act. But will act on any information you provide that indicates your employer is not operating a proper Pay As You Earn scheme. |

your tax code is determined by your current and past circumstances for instance if you ever were on job seekers allowance, or if you are married with children but also mainly on how much you earn. The more you earn the more you will be taxed at a higher tax rate or if you have a second job you will be taxed at a higher rate. When you started work you should have signed a P46 if you had produced a P45 from your previous employer. I would ask your current employer were your tax office is and i would ring them, its a very simple process to sort out if they have issued you a wrong tax code. |

Presuming you're not being paid cash in hand and "off the books", your tax code and all deductions from your wages should be shown on your wage slip.
If you are being employed "off the books" you need to act quickly because they won't be paying your NI stamps either and that will affect your state pension. Also if you're claiming Benefits like Job-Seekers Allowance at the same time you could be in all sorts of bother. |
